Therapeutic Approaches and Online Support

Client-Centered Therapy focuses on understanding the client’s perspective and creating a supportive, nonjudgmental space. The therapist listens deeply and helps clients explore their values and goals, which is useful for issues like self-esteem, life transitions, and relationship concerns.

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) helps clients identify unhelpful thinking patterns and develop practical skills to change thoughts and behaviors. CBT is commonly used for anxiety, depression, stress management, and coping with addictive behaviors.

Motivational Interviewing is a collaborative, goal-oriented approach that explores ambivalence and strengthens a person’s internal motivation for change. It is especially helpful for clients working through addictions or contemplating significant behavior changes.
